Yes, Mediterranean house geckos ( Hemidactylus turcicus) can eat ants, but they don't typically make them a primary part of their diet.While they're primarily insectivorous, consuming a wide variety of insects, ants aren't usually their first choice.Some geckos, like those in the Pristurus genus, are.
